In 1080, Aubrey II de Vere entered the world in Hedingham, Essex, England, born to Alberic Aubrey De Vere And Beatrice Beatrix. Aubrey II de Vere married Alice Fitzgilbert De Clare, and had children including Juliana De Vere, Rohese De Vere. Aubrey II de Vere passed away in 1141 in London, Middlesex, England.
